I’m going to ask the question - why are the alarms even necessary?
I bought my Perdix and Dive in OC Tec mode. No alarms for me as I pay attention to my computer.
However that's not to say that alarms aren't a good idea for some divers. I was on a dive and a dive buddies alarm went off for exceeding MOD as his computer was on a nitrox setting from his previous dive. He was on air but did not change his setting back to air. He was an AOW with a new computer and he thought it was my alarm going off.
We advised he skip his third planned dive of the day ( this was his second ) as he could not know if he had exceeded NDL for air being on a nitrox setting. He skipped the afternoon dive and was fine. No DCS symptoms.
